Chemical synthesis of membrane proteins by the removable backbone modification method
2017
This protocol describes how to chemically synthesize membrane proteins through the installation of solubilizing removable backbone modification tags into hydrophobic transmembrane peptides. The implementation of the protocol is demonstrated by the chemical synthesis of phosphorylated M2 (M2-pSer64), a 97-aa proton channel protein from the influenza A virus. The synthesis of M2-pSer64 at milligram scale takes ∼200 working hours (excluding the time for lyophilizations).
